The clues in this easter crossword

Every one is editable. Click a clue next to the puzzle to write your own.

EGG
It is dyed, hidden and then hunted
LAMB
Baby sheep of the season
BUNNY
Hopping visitor with long ears
CHICK
Fluffy yellow baby bird
TULIP
Cup-shaped flower grown from a bulb
BASKET
Woven container carried on the hunt
BONNET
Decorated hat tied under the chin
CARROT
Orange vegetable a rabbit loves
FAMILY
The people you gather with
GARDEN
Patch of grass and flowers behind a house
HIDING
Putting something where it cannot be found
BLOSSOM
Flowers that open on a fruit tree
DAFFODIL
Yellow trumpet-shaped flower
DUCKLING
Baby that follows its mother in a line
CHOCOLATE
Sweet brown treat in a box

Can I make it easier for younger children?

Yes. Remove the longer words, or switch Solvers get to Word bank, which prints the answers under the grid so children fit them in by length instead of solving clues.

Why did a word not fit?

Every word in a crossword has to cross another one. If a word shares no letters with the rest we say so, and Reshuffle tries a different arrangement.
